um id say try a wrecker that has corollas and just get some bolts from there. a wrecker like pick and payless at blacktown would be a fair try cause they have a ton of corollas an u just go with your tools. theyd let you take something like bolts for free, shit like that they dont really worry about. other than that theres a place i know of in parramatta near the jail called lee brothers but they also trade under the name of the nut house. they specialist in high tensile nuts and bolts and shit like that. they would be my 100% suggestion. just go there with the motor in the car if u can or find out the length, thread gauge etc u need and theyll sort you out.
